Air Cooling, Water Cooling in the Global Enclosure-Cooling Air Conditioner Market:

Air cooling and water cooling are two primary methods used in the Global Enclosure-Cooling Air Conditioner Market, each with its own set of advantages and applications. Air cooling systems are widely used due to their simplicity and cost-effectiveness. They operate by drawing ambient air into the enclosure, passing it over a heat exchanger, and then expelling the heated air back into the environment. This method is particularly effective in environments where the ambient temperature is lower than the desired enclosure temperature. Air cooling systems are easy to install and maintain, making them a popular choice for many industries. However, their efficiency can be limited in extremely hot environments, where the ambient air temperature is close to or exceeds the desired enclosure temperature. In such cases, water cooling systems offer a more effective solution. Water cooling systems use water as a heat transfer medium, which is circulated through a heat exchanger to absorb heat from the enclosure. The heated water is then cooled, typically using a cooling tower or a chiller, before being recirculated. Water cooling systems are highly efficient and can maintain lower enclosure temperatures even in high ambient temperature conditions. They are ideal for applications where precise temperature control is critical, such as in data centers or high-performance computing environments. Despite their higher initial cost and more complex installation requirements, water cooling systems offer superior cooling performance and energy efficiency, making them a preferred choice for many high-demand applications. Power and Energy, Telecom, Automotive, Transportation, Food and Beverage, Machine Tool, Other in the Global Enclosure-Cooling Air Conditioner Market:

The Global Enclosure-Cooling Air Conditioner Market finds extensive usage across various industries, each with unique cooling requirements. In the power and energy sector, these air conditioners are essential for cooling electrical enclosures that house critical components such as transformers, switchgear, and control panels. Maintaining optimal temperatures in these enclosures is crucial to prevent equipment failure and ensure uninterrupted power supply. In the telecom industry, enclosure-cooling air conditioners are used to cool equipment cabinets that house sensitive telecommunications equipment. These systems help maintain the reliability and performance of telecom networks by preventing overheating, which can lead to signal loss and network downtime. The automotive industry also relies on enclosure-cooling air conditioners to maintain the temperature of electronic control units (ECUs) and other critical components in manufacturing facilities. In the transportation sector, these air conditioners are used to cool enclosures in trains, buses, and other vehicles, ensuring the reliability of onboard electronic systems. The food and beverage industry uses enclosure-cooling air conditioners to maintain the temperature of control panels and other equipment in processing and packaging facilities, ensuring product quality and safety. In the machine tool industry, these air conditioners are used to cool enclosures that house CNC machines and other precision equipment, preventing thermal expansion and ensuring machining accuracy. Other industries, such as pharmaceuticals and chemicals, also use enclosure-cooling air conditioners to maintain the temperature of sensitive equipment and processes. Global Enclosure-Cooling Air Conditioner Market Outlook:

The global market for enclosure-cooling air conditioners was valued at approximately $3.261 billion in 2024. This market is anticipated to expand significantly, reaching an estimated size of $4.756 billion by 2031. This growth is expected to occur at a compound annual growth rate (CAGR) of 5.7% over the forecast period.
